Ancient lands: the Tsar awakening changes
Since I did the game anounce a lot of people asked about is this game a clone of "Metal gear acid" (MGA) or "Warhammer 40k: Spacewolf" (W40kS)? Answer is no, it's not a clone. In these games there are basic very similar things — turn based battles and cards with a deck instead of weapons, but there are a lot of differences.
At first in "Ancient lands: the Tsar awakening" (ALTTA) there's no effort system, all heroes do movements and actions during their turn and all enemies do their stuff in enemy turn.
The next difference is movement. In MGA and W40kS heroes use cards to walk and it means that price of the movement equally price of a card. In ALTTA every hero has 4 action points (AP) and every cell movement price is 1 AP. It means that hero can move to 4 cells maximum during his turn.
One more difference is actions. In MGA and W40kS there are 2 actions at turn, hero can use 2 cards for movement, attack, etc. In ALTTA every hero have 4 AP and player can do any sequence of movements, attacks, etc. For example the first hero moved on 1 cell after that the second one attacked someone, the third hero did something, after that the first hero can use cards or move again and other heroes too, of course if they have any AP and cards. So in ALTTA player can create his own sequence of movements/attacks/hero/etc.
These are the basic differences of these games, I hope that these mechanics will be interesting to the players. Thanks for your attention.
